Problem using: gnome - YaST Control Center - Hardware - Printer icon
While trying to install an old parallel printer, connected through a
USB-to-parallel converter, I received the following messages in a pop-up
box having the title of "xmessage" while trying to do a test print:
** (gtk:2594): WARNING **: Markup parse error 'Error on line 1 char 845:
Element 'p' was closed, but the currently open element is 'P''
** (gtk:2594): WARNING **: Markup parse error 'Error on line 1 char 828:
Element 'big' was closed, but the currently open element is 'BIG''
(the second line above is then repeated 2 additional times)
Since I am using yast to try to install the printer, I am not myself
directly editing or entering any 'markup', which I assume means an xml
file, so what are these messages related to?
